建议先配置OpenCV的Release,运行时将调试从Debug改成 Release,否则可能出错。
代码
#include <opencv2/opencv.hpp>#include <opencv2/highgui.hpp>#include <iostream>using namespace std;using namespace cv;//全局定义和变量Mat orig_img, temp_img;const char main_win[] = "main_win";char msg[50] = { 0 };//回调函数声明void cbMouse(int event, int x, int y, int flags, void*);void tb1_Callback(int value,void *);void tb2_Callback(int value,void *);void checkboxCallback(int state, void *);void radioboxCallback(int state, void *id);void pushbuttonCallback(int, void *font);int main(int, char* argv[]){ const char track1[] = "Trackbar 1"; const char track2[] = "Trackbar 2"; const char checkbox[] = "Check Box"; const char radiobox1[] = "Radio Box1"; const char radiobox2[] = "Radio Box2"; const char pushbutton[] = "Push Button"; int tb1_value = 50;//trackbar1 的初始值 int tb2_value = 25;//trackbar2 的初始值 orig_img = imread("peppers.png");//打开并读取图像 //orig_img = imread(argv[1]); if (orig_img.empty()) { cout << "出现错误,图像无法打开!" << endl; return -1; } namedWindow(main_win); //为添加到图像中的文本创建字体 //QtFont font = fontQt("Arial", 20, Scalar(255, 0, 0,0), QT_FONT_BLACK, QT_STYLE_NORMAL); //QtFont font = fontQt("Arial", 20, Scalar(255, 0, 0, 0), QT_FONT_BLACK, QT_STYLE_NORMAL,0); //回调函数的创建 setMouseCallback(main_win, cbMouse, NULL); createTrackbar(track1, main_win, &tb1_value, 100,tb1_Callback); //createButton(checkbox, checkboxCallback, 0, QT_CHECKBOX); //将值font传递给Callback //createButton(pushbutton, pushbuttonCallback, (void*)&font, QT_PUSH_BUTTON); //cvCreateTrackbar(track2, NULL, &tb2_value, 50, tb2_Callback); //将值传递给callback //createButton(radiobox1, radioboxCallback, (void*)radiobox1, QT_RADIOBOX); //createButton(radiobox2, radioboxCallback, (void*)radiobox2, QT_RADIOBOX); imshow(main_win, orig_img);//显示原始图像 cout << "Press any key to exit..." << endl; waitKey(); return 0;}//回调函数void tb1_Callback(int value,void *){ sprintf(msg, "Trackbar 1 changed. New value=%d", value); displayOverlay(main_win, msg); return;}void tb2_Callback(int value,void *){ sprintf(msg, "Trackbar 2 changed. New value=%d", value); displayStatusBar(main_win, msg,1000); return;}//鼠标交互void cbMouse(int event, int x, int y, int flags, void*){ //调用之间的静态保留值 static Point p1, p2; static bool p2set = false; //点击鼠标左键 if (event == EVENT_LBUTTONDOWN) { p1 = Point(x, y); p2set = false; } else if (EVENT_MOUSEMOVE&&flags==EVENT_FLAG_LBUTTON) { //检查鼠标移动和按下鼠标左键 //出界检查 if (x>orig_img.size().width) { x = orig_img.size().width; } else if (x<0) { x = 0; } if (y>orig_img.size().height) { y = orig_img.size().height; } else if (y<0) { y = 0; } //设置终点 p2 = Point(x, y); p2set = true; //将原始图像复制到临时图像中 orig_img.copyTo(temp_img); //绘制矩形 rectangle(temp_img, p1, p2, Scalar(0, 0, 255)); //使用rect.绘制临时图像 imshow(main_win, temp_img); } else if (event==EVENT_LBUTTONUP&&p2set) { //检查鼠标左键已经弹起 //选择一块区域 //在orig.图像上设置字数组 //使用选取的矩形 Mat submat = orig_img(Rect(p1, p2)); //此处为子矩阵的某些处理 //...... //标记所选取矩形的边界 rectangle(orig_img, p1, p2, Scalar(0, 0, 255), 2); imshow("main_win", orig_img); } return;}//按钮(只在使用QT支持时)void checkboxCallback(int state, void *){ sprintf(msg, "Check box changed. New state=%d",state); displayStatusBar(main_win, msg); return;}void radioboxCallback(int state, void *id){ //传递给回调函数的单选框id sprintf(msg, "%s changed. New state=%d",(char*)id,state); displayStatusBar(main_win, msg); return;}void pushbuttonCallback(int, void *font){ //向图像中添加文本 //addText(orig_img, "Push button clicked", Point(50, 50), *((QtFont*)font)); imshow(main_win, orig_img); return;}
